Luxembourger vs Immigrants from Lithuania Single Male Poverty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 133,228,824 people shows a weak negative correlation between the proportion of Luxembourgers and poverty level among single males in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.205 and weighted average of 13.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 108,687,768 people shows a slight positive corre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Lithuania and poverty level among single males in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.067 and weighted average of 11.6%, a difference of 15.1%.
